The Analyst, Financial Reporting role is crucial for ensuring accurate, complete, and timely financial and regulatory reporting, strictly compliant with IFRS, statutory, and prudential standards. This is achieved by diligently collecting, validating, analyzing, and interpreting financial and prudential data. The role is accountable for the integrity of transactional financial information.
Key Responsibilities and Duties
- Ensure accurate, complete, and timely financial and regulatory reporting in compliance with IFRS, statutory, and prudential standards.
- Collect, validate, analyze, and interpret financial and prudential data.
- Maintain accountability for the integrity of transactional financial information, including reviewing data to accurately reflect business results.
- Prepare and process accounting journals with proper documentation.
- Analyze expenditure for approval in line with policy.
- Support internal and external audits.
- Provide management insights that strengthen governance, capital, and liquidity management processes.
- Enhance the overall reporting and control framework.
